It doesn't matter how it looks, it's all about attention. This is why most have their Snap or Insta handles advertised on the window. They need your attention and "likes" to stroke their egos. One moron squatted his truck and that got another moron's attention so he copied because he needed attention. Then that moron's squatted truck caught another's attention and the "me too" movement spreads like ******. Anyone not liking their trucks are just "haters" and these moron's feed off the Hater-Ade because it's still attention. If you ever have the pleasure of being next to one at a traffic light, I can almost guarantee you that they will be doing one of two things, or both: craning their neck to take a quick inventory of who all around them is looking at them and/or checking their phone for new "likes" and followers.

I get that all car guys do dumb things growing up. But we grow out of it and learn from it. The difference in my generation was that we didn't do (many) things that were dangerous to ourselves and others and made the vehicle a burden to drive. Squatters will be the first to assert that they can see perfectly fine day or night and that their truck handles just as well or better.

Mechanically, I see terrible alignment angles, useless headlights and horrible aerodynamics. They should hope to not have oil consumption problems because they'll never be able to get even a half-assed accurate reading if they ever bother to check the oil level.

Functionally, I see it being a real PITA to get in and out with the doors always trying to swing closed. The rear hatch has to get in the way as well.

Posting on a forum or (worse) Facebook pics and comments of your disdain for these is only fueling them because it's attention. Ignore the idiots.
